Memorable Clashes: Matches That Left Marks

Some games in this rivalry carry more weight than others. Here are a few that fans still talk about:

World Cup Encounters

Uruguay and Mexico have squared off twice at the FIFA World Cup:

  • 1966: A 0–0 stalemate in the group stage.
  • 2010: Uruguay edged Mexico 1–0 in the group stage (a win that helped Uruguay progress).

Though not many in number, World Cup meetings have often carried huge implications for both teams.

Copa América and Tournament Battles

  • 2007 Copa América (3rd place playoff): Uruguay beat Mexico to clinch third place.
  • 2011 Copa América: Another competitive clash, with Uruguay prevailing.
  • 2016 Copa América: Mexico grabbed a famous 3–1 win over Uruguay. That result remains a memorable occasion in the rivalry.

Recent Friendly Shock

On June 4, 2024, Uruguay delivered a sensational 4–0 win over Mexico in a friendly match held in the United States. That match stunned many — a reminder that even in non-competitive settings, this rivalry can be fierce.

Tactical and Cultural Contexts That Matter

When Uruguay and Mexico clash, contrasting football cultures and tactical tendencies often come into play:

  • Uruguay is built on grit, defensive structure, and efficiency — the “garra charrúa” philosophy.
  • Mexico often leans toward attacking flair, ball possession, and technical play — though results have sometimes demanded a more pragmatic approach.
  • When Mexico hosts or plays in North America, home advantage (climate, altitude, crowd) can tilt the balance.
  • In tournament settings, Uruguay generally appears more battle-hardened against South American opposition, which can give them a psychological edge.

These contextual factors contribute to why their rivalry remains unpredictable.
